About CareOne at Sharon

CareOne at Sharon is an Assisted Living community in the Sharon area that also offers Memory Care. Estimated costs for this community start at $5,850, which is lower than the cost of care in the Sharon area of $7,120.

The reviews for CareOne of Sharon present a mixed picture, highlighting both positive experiences and significant concerns. Many families praise the facility for its friendly and caring staff, clean and modern environment, and engaging activities that keep residents active and involved. The food is often described as delicious, and the facility hosts enjoyable family events. Some reviewers specifically commend the administration and staff for their warmth and responsiveness, making transitions smooth for new residents. However, there are notable criticisms, particularly regarding staff turnover and understaffing, which some feel lead to inconsistent care. Concerns are raised about the quality of care, especially in memory care units, where language barriers and inadequate training are mentioned. Some families report preventable falls and lapses in care, such as missed medication reminders and insufficient personal care. Activities are sometimes described as repetitive and uninspired, failing to engage residents fully. Management is generally open to feedback, but improvements are often temporary, with issues resurfacing. Some reviewers express dissatisfaction with the facility's ability to handle complex medical needs, suggesting that a skilled nursing facility might be more appropriate for certain residents. The cost of care is also a concern for some, who feel it does not match the quality of services provided. Overall, while CareOne of Sharon has potential and offers a pleasant environment, it struggles with consistency in care, making it more suitable for families who can actively oversee and advocate for their loved ones.

My parent has been here 4+ years, and while there are positives it’s not what it was. There are some genuinely caring & exceptional staff, but high turnover among aides & administrators is a consistent challenge.This is hard for my parent, who has dementia & thrives on familiarity. While many aides try their best, tasks like medication reminders, personal care, food reminders, housekeeping, & walking assistance are sometimes overlooked, resulting in gaps in care plans, and my parent has also had preventable falls, raising concerns about oversight & care quality. Activities are repetitive, uninspired, and fail to keep residents active & engaged. The facility itself is clean, modern & appealing.The food tastes good but lacks variety & healthier options. Management is open to feedback, and care improves temporarily after discussions, but issues often resurface. In summary, it has potential but struggles with consistency. It may work for families who regularly oversee and advocate.
